### Audit item 14: Health checks behind the load balancer

If your plugin runs behind the Portico balancer, double-check that your health endpoint actually exercises dependencies — a bare "200 OK" that never touches the database has bitten us twice. Make sure the check times out under two seconds and returns non-200 when degraded, or Portico will happily route traffic into a zombie instance. We'll spot-check a few plugins each quarter. Flag anything weird to the infra contact listed here:

signatory, yahog-badug: Quenix Ulaael

## Building Access — Spare Hardware Store (Room L-12)

Room L-12, lower ground, Ashbury Annexe, holds spare laptops, monitors, and peripherals for the Corvel team. Team assistants may collect items for new starters; log every item in the stock sheet taped inside the door. No unaccompanied contractors. Return unused kit within two days. The door uses a keypad; enter the current code, shown below.

staff pass of baweg-bawep = bdg-AIU-1

Subject: Handover — Fernwheel wiki role access

Hi Odalys, handing over the Fernwheel wiki permissions layer. Plugin authors receive the scoped "extension" role only; it grants read on page metadata and write on their own namespace. Role grants live in the permissions schema, which plugins may query read-only using the connection string provided below.

warehouse DSN: cockroachdb://holvan_svc:viOKuRy@db-3e1a.plorvaforge.corp:5432/istius

## Handover: contrast audit on Brightloom

Hey — passing the color-contrast audit work over before I'm out. The automated checker now runs nightly against the Brightloom web app and flags anything below AA thresholds. Most remaining failures are in the legacy billing screens; design has mockups coming. Support folks: if customers report unreadable text, check whether they're on the old theme first — the new palette fixes 90% of complaints. The checker's thresholds and scan scope live in config, and the current values are below.

deployment values, yaguf-tafop:
ULAAEL_HOST=ulaael.lumicsys.internal
ULAAEL_PORT=7000